The Wonderboom Nature Reserve is situated in the northern part of the city and straddles the Magaliesberg mountains. Best known for the 100-year-old wild fig tree (Ficus salicifolia), the reserve also has hiking trails, the ruins of the Wonderboom fort and Iron Age and Stone Age archaeological sites.
